FPGA-based Learning Acceleration for LSTM Neural Network

被引:1
|
作者
Dec, Grzegorz Rafal [1 ]
机构
[1] Rzeszow Univ Technol, Dept Comp & Control Engn, W Pola 2, PL-35959 Rzeszow, Poland
关键词
Backpropagation through time; algorithms implemented in hardware; neural nets; reconfigurable hardware;
D O I
10.1142/S0129626423500019
中图分类号
TP39 [计算机的应用];
学科分类号
081203 ; 0835 ;
摘要
This paper presents and discusses the implementation of a learning accelerator for an LSTM neural network that utilizes an FPGA. The accelerator consists of a backpropagation through time algorithm for an LSTM. The presented net performs a binary classification task and consists of an LSTM and a dense layer. The performance is then compared to both a hard-coded Python implementation and an implementation using Keras library and the GPU. The implementation is executed using the DSP blocks, available via the Vivado Design Suite, which is in compliance with the IEEE754 standard. The results of the simulation show that the FPGA implementation remains accurate and achieves higher speed than the other solutions.
引用
收藏
页数:9
相关论文
共 50 条
  • [41] Eye feature point detection based on single convolutional neural network
    Zhao, Xuepeng
    Meng, Chunning
    Feng, Mingkui
    Chang, Shengjiang
    Zeng, Qingkai
    IET COMPUTER VISION, 2018, 12 (04) : 453 - 457
  • [42] A neural network-based detection of bleeding in sequences of WCE images
    Bourbakis, N
    Makrogiannis, S
    Kavraki, D
    BIBE 2005: 5th IEEE Symposium on Bioinformatics and Bioengineering, 2005, : 324 - 327
  • [43] SENSOR FAILURE DETECTION AND SIGNAL RECOVERY BASED ON BP NEURAL NETWORK
    Niu Yongsheng
    Zhao Xinmin(Dept of Electrical Engineering
    Chinese Journal of Aeronautics , 1997, (02) : 151 - 154
  • [44] X-parameter modelling of GaN HEMT based on neural network
    Lei, Niu
    Jiang, Feiyan
    Sun, Lu
    JOURNAL OF ENGINEERING-JOE, 2019, 2019 (23): : 8955 - 8958
  • [45] Load forecasting based on deep neural network and historical data augmentation
    Lai, Chun Sing
    Mo, Zhenyao
    Wang, Ting
    Yuan, Haoliang
    Ng, Wing W. Y.
    Lai, Loi Lei
    IET GENERATION TRANSMISSION & DISTRIBUTION, 2020, 14 (24) : 5927 - 5934
  • [46] AutoLL: Automatic Linear Layout of Graphs based on Deep Neural Network
    Watanabe, Chihiro
    Suzuki, Taiji
    2021 IEEE SYMPOSIUM SERIES ON COMPUTATIONAL INTELLIGENCE (IEEE SSCI 2021), 2021,
  • [47] Inrush current method of transformer based on wavelet packet and neural network
    Wang, Wei
    Yang, Lin
    Jin, Tao
    Liu, Hong
    Hu, Fan
    Wu, Dongxun
    JOURNAL OF ENGINEERING-JOE, 2019, (16): : 1257 - 1260
  • [48] Neural Network-Based Approaches for Predicting Query Response Times
    Yusufoglu, Elif Ezgi
    Ayyildiz, Murat
    Gul, Ensar
    2014 INTERNATIONAL CONFERENCE ON DATA SCIENCE AND ADVANCED ANALYTICS (DSAA), 2014, : 491 - 497
  • [49] Convolutional Neural Network-Based Intelligent Protection Strategy for Microgrids
    Bukhari, Syed Basit Ali
    Kim, Chul-Hwan
    Mehmood, Khawaja Khalid
    Haider, Raza
    Zaman, Muhammad Saeed Uz
    IET GENERATION TRANSMISSION & DISTRIBUTION, 2020, 14 (07) : 1177 - 1185
  • [50] On-line self-learning PID based PSS using self-recurrent wavelet neural network identifier and chaotic optimization
    Ganjefar, Soheil
    Alizadeh, Mojtaba
    COMPEL-THE INTERNATIONAL JOURNAL FOR COMPUTATION AND MATHEMATICS IN ELECTRICAL AND ELECTRONIC ENGINEERING, 2012, 31 (06) : 1872 - 1891